Hello ,
Sorry , the 6SC7 is unsuitable for concertinas driving triodes , Ra too high . For a single valve , you need something like a dissimilar triode such as 6EM7 or 6GL7 that has mu 68 , Ra 45k and mu 7 Ra 1k respectively . I used a 6EM7 with NimH battery bias and a CCS top load for the input stage with 10k loads for the 6EM7 beefy section . I can't remember the gain and clean P-P swing I got from this setup but it was more than adequate . The valves I really like for the concertina stage are the 12B4A and 6BL7 (paralleled) and should be low Ra , medium mu for optimum performance . Triode strapped EL84 also work well . For the input stage 6072 may be a suitable candidate for a 'clean' sound but may not have enough gain if you don't use a pre-amp . The decisions regarding valve choce are mainly dictated by the amount of HT available . You need to have approx HT/3 on the anode of the input valve . The input valve needs to be biased in such a way as to meet this requirement and have enough headroom to drive the grids of the output valves to full power . Hope this helps :)cheers

The popular 6SN7 and 6SL7 are not acceptable. The only octals I found acceptable for this circuit are dissimilar tubes, like the 6EM7 that was already suggested. The popular 6DN7 and 6EW7 are a "no go"...
You may expand the variety of tubes that will work, if your source (or preamp) puts out a signal much larger than 1V RMS. The considerations then are further complicated by the high bias required at the input stage to avoid clipping.
Zero feedback with a single dual-triode for the MkIII is an act of fine balance...
I'd recommend that you stick to the 12AT7 circuit. It works well - without a question!

I don't know what their gain spec is and whether they can deliver more than 1-2 V RMS, so I will not recommend that you look at the low gain alternative tubes at this point. It gets a bit more involved and practically is a new design, even though you keep the same basic circuit. You'll have to make sure you have enough bias to not clip at the higher input and then adjust the input stage so it biases to the point where the direct-coupling to the splitter does not "choke" the splitter tube.
Unless you go back and forth on this "exercise" to reach an acceptable final circuit, I'd say you better just duplicate the 12AT7 circuit.
